mid在excel是什么函数
作者:路由通
|

发布时间:2025-10-08 17:46:14
标签:
MID函数是微软Excel中一个核心的文本处理工具,用于从指定字符串中提取特定位置的字符。本文将深入解析其定义、语法、参数及实际应用,涵盖15个核心论点,包括常见错误处理、高级用法和案例演示。通过引用官方资料,确保内容专业可靠,帮助用户提升数据处理技能,适用于从初学者到高级用户的多种场景。
.webp)
MID函数的定义与基本概念 MID函数是Excel中用于文本提取的重要工具,它能够从给定的字符串中,根据用户指定的起始位置和字符数量,截取部分内容。这个函数属于文本函数类别,广泛应用于数据清洗、信息提取和报表生成等领域。根据微软官方文档,MID函数的设计初衷是简化字符串操作,避免手动分割文本的繁琐过程。例如,在处理用户输入的数据时,MID函数可以快速提取关键信息,如从完整地址中获取门牌号。另一个案例是,在分析产品代码时,使用MID函数提取特定区段的标识符,从而提高数据处理的准确性和效率。 MID函数的基本语法结构 MID函数的语法由三个参数组成:文本、起始位置和字符数。文本参数指定需要处理的字符串,起始位置表示从哪个字符开始提取,字符数则定义提取的字符数量。官方资料强调,这些参数必须是数值或引用单元格,且起始位置不能小于1,否则可能返回错误值。例如,在一个单元格中输入“=MID(‘数据分析’, 2, 2)”,结果将返回“分析”,这展示了如何从字符串的第二个字符开始提取两个字符。另一个案例是,如果文本为“2023年报告”,起始位置设为5,字符数为2,则提取结果为“年报”,这适用于从日期或标题中快速获取关键部分。 MID函数的主要作用与用途 MID函数的核心作用是高效处理文本数据,尤其适用于提取固定格式信息。在商业报表中,它常用于从身份证号中提取出生日期,或从电子邮件地址中获取用户名部分。根据微软官方指南,MID函数还能与其他函数结合,实现复杂的数据转换,例如在财务分析中提取货币单位。一个实际案例是,假设有一个单元格包含“产品代码ABC123”,使用MID函数从第7个字符开始提取3个字符,得到“ABC”,便于分类管理。另一个案例是,在客户数据库中,从电话号码字符串中提取区号,帮助进行地域分析,提升营销策略的精准度。 MID函数与LEFT和RIGHT函数的比较 与LEFT和RIGHT函数不同,MID函数专注于从字符串中间提取内容,而LEFT从左侧开始,RIGHT从右侧结束。官方文档指出,LEFT和RIGHT函数只需一个或两个参数,更适合简单截取,而MID函数在灵活性上更胜一筹,适用于不规则字符串。例如,在字符串“北京海淀区”中,LEFT函数提取“北京”,RIGHT函数提取“海淀区”,而MID函数可以从第3个字符开始提取2个字符,得到“海淀”,这展示了其在处理复杂地址时的优势。另一个案例是,在分析日志文件时,MID函数能提取时间戳中的分钟部分,而LEFT和RIGHT可能无法直接实现,突显了MID的独特价值。 文本参数的详解与注意事项 文本参数是MID函数的第一个输入,它可以是直接输入的字符串或单元格引用。官方资料提醒,如果文本参数包含非文本类型,如数字或日期,Excel会自动转换为文本处理,但可能导致意外结果。例如,当文本为数字12345时,使用MID函数从第2位提取2个字符,返回“23”,但如果数字以科学计数法显示,需先格式化。另一个案例是,在从数据库导出数据时,文本参数可能包含空格或特殊字符,使用MID函数前应使用TRIM函数清理,以避免提取错误,确保输出的一致性。 起始位置参数的详解与常见误区 起始位置参数定义了提取的起点,必须是正整数,如果小于1或大于文本长度,函数将返回空值或错误。根据微软官方说明,起始位置从1开始计数,而非0,这是用户常犯的错误。例如,在字符串“Excel教程”中,起始位置设为1提取3个字符,得到“Exc”,但如果误设为0,则返回错误。另一个案例是,在处理动态数据时,起始位置可通过其他函数计算,如使用FIND函数定位特定字符后作为起始点,这提高了MID函数的适应性,适用于自动化报表生成。 字符数参数的详解与优化技巧 字符数参数指定提取的字符数量,如果超过剩余文本长度,函数将返回从起始位置到末尾的所有字符。官方文档建议,在不确定字符数时,可设置较大值以避免截断,但需注意性能影响。例如,在字符串“数据处理”中,从第2个字符开始提取10个字符,由于总长仅4个字符,结果返回“数据处理”的剩余部分“数据处理”。另一个案例是,在提取可变长度代码时,结合LEN函数动态计算字符数,例如从“ID-001”中提取“001”,起始位置为4,字符数为LEN(文本)-3,这确保了灵活性和准确性。 常见错误代码及解决方法 MID函数可能返回错误值,如VALUE!,通常由参数类型错误引起,例如起始位置为非数值。官方资料指出,使用IFERROR函数可以优雅处理这些错误,提升用户体验。一个案例是,如果起始位置引用空单元格,MID函数返回VALUE!,通过添加IFERROR将其转换为“无数据”,避免报表中断。另一个案例是,在批量处理时,字符数为负数导致错误,可通过数据验证提前检查参数,确保输入合规,减少调试时间。 实际案例:从姓名中提取姓氏 在中文环境中,MID函数可用于从全名中提取姓氏,假设姓名格式为“张三”,姓氏通常为第一个字符。使用MID函数,文本参数为姓名单元格,起始位置为1,字符数为1,即可返回“张”。例如,在员工名单中,快速生成姓氏列,便于分组统计。另一个案例是,如果姓名包含复姓如“欧阳修”,需结合其他逻辑判断,但MID函数作为基础工具,能简化初步处理,提高数据整理效率。 实际案例:从地址字符串中提取邮政编码 地址字符串常包含邮政编码,例如“北京市海淀区100086”,邮政编码通常位于末尾。使用MID函数,结合FIND函数定位“区”后的位置,起始位置设为该位置+1,字符数为6,即可提取“100086”。一个实际应用是,在电商平台处理订单地址时,自动提取邮编用于物流计算。另一个案例是,如果地址格式不统一,MID函数可与其他文本函数嵌套,实现智能提取,减少手动输入错误。 结合FIND函数的高级用法 MID函数与FIND函数结合,能动态定位提取起点,适用于可变长度字符串。官方示例中,FIND函数返回特定字符的位置,作为MID的起始参数。例如,在字符串“报告-2023-总结”中,使用FIND定位“-”字符,起始位置设为FIND结果+1,字符数根据需要设置,提取“2023”。另一个案例是,在解析URL时,从“https://example.com/page”中提取域名部分,通过FIND定位“//”后的位置,再用MID提取,这展示了函数组合的强大功能。 在数据清洗中的应用场景 数据清洗中,MID函数帮助标准化文本,例如从混乱的输入中提取关键字段。根据官方最佳实践,它常用于去除多余空格或分割复合数据。一个案例是,在导入外部数据时,字符串包含前缀“ID:123”,使用MID从第4个字符开始提取3个字符,得到“123”,便于后续分析。另一个案例是,在清理产品描述时,提取尺寸信息如“10x20cm”,通过MID函数截取数字部分,结合替换函数实现自动化清洗,提升数据质量。 性能考虑与优化建议 在大数据集使用MID函数时,性能可能受影响,官方资料建议避免在循环中过度使用,或结合数组公式优化。例如,在处理数万行数据时,将MID函数与条件格式结合,仅对需要行进行计算,减少计算负载。另一个案例是,使用辅助列预计算参数,而不是嵌套复杂公式,这能提高响应速度,尤其在线协作环境中确保流畅体验。 版本兼容性与差异分析 MID函数在Excel各版本中基本一致,但新版本如Office 365引入了动态数组支持,允许结果自动溢出。官方文档显示,旧版本中需手动调整范围。例如,在Excel 2010中,MID函数返回单个值,而365版本可结合SEQUENCE函数生成序列提取。另一个案例是,在跨平台使用时,确保参数格式兼容,如在线Excel可能对某些字符处理不同,建议测试后再部署,保证功能一致性。 学习资源与进阶建议 要掌握MID函数,用户可参考微软官方教程或社区论坛,实践简单案例后逐步尝试复杂组合。例如,从基础提取练习开始,如字符串“学习Excel”,用MID获取“Excel”,再进阶到结合IF函数条件提取。另一个案例是,参与在线课程,模拟真实业务场景,如财务报表处理,这能巩固知识并拓展应用视野,助力职业发展。 总结最佳实践与常见误区避免 使用MID函数时,最佳实践包括验证参数范围、结合错误处理,并优先测试样本数据。官方指南强调,避免硬编码参数,改用引用提高灵活性。例如,在项目管理中,用MID提取任务代码,并添加注释说明逻辑。另一个案例是,新手常忽略字符编码问题,在 multilingual 环境中,确保文本为统一编码,以防止提取乱码,从而提升整体数据治理水平。MID函数作为Excel文本处理的核心工具,通过本文的15个论点全面解析了其定义、语法、应用及优化。从基础案例到高级组合,它不仅能提升数据处理效率,还能减少人工错误。建议用户结合实际场景练习,参考官方资源深化理解,以实现更智能的数据管理。
相关文章
在Excel使用过程中,数字意外转换为日期是常见问题,本文基于Microsoft官方文档,深入解析其根本原因和解决方案。文章涵盖自动格式识别、单元格设置、输入错误、数据导入等16个核心方面,每个论点辅以真实案例,帮助用户预防和修复转换错误,提升数据处理效率。通过专业分析和实用技巧,确保内容权威且易于操作。
2025-10-08 17:46:01

本文深入探讨Excel中出现空值的多种原因,从数据导入、公式计算到外部链接等核心环节,结合官方文档和实际案例,系统解析空值的产生机制与应对策略,帮助用户提升数据处理效率与准确性。
2025-10-08 17:45:50

本文深入探讨Excel中平滑曲线的拟合原理与应用,详细解析12种核心拟合方法,包括线性、多项式、指数等类型,结合实际案例说明如何在数据分析中实现精准趋势预测。文章基于官方文档和权威资料,提供实用技巧与常见问题解决方案,帮助用户提升Excel技能,优化数据可视化效果。
2025-10-08 17:44:52

当使用微软电子表格软件进行打印操作时,许多用户会遇到输出空白页面的问题,这不仅浪费资源,还影响工作效率。本文基于官方技术资料,详细解析了导致打印空白的15个常见原因,包括页面设置、打印区域、隐藏内容等,每个论点都配有真实案例和解决方案,帮助用户系统排查并修复问题,提升办公体验。
2025-10-08 17:44:39

在微软Word文档处理中,字体粗细是影响文本视觉效果和可读性的关键因素。本文将全面解析字体粗细的概念、设置方法、不同选项的功能及其在实际应用中的重要性。通过商业报告、学术论文等丰富案例,展示如何根据文档类型优化字体选择,并提供常见问题的解决方案。文章内容专业详实,旨在帮助用户从基础到高级掌握字体设置技巧,提升文档排版质量。
2025-10-08 17:43:56

在使用微软Word处理文档时,许多用户经常遇到文档显示更改痕迹的问题,这通常与修订功能激活有关。本文将深入解析十六个核心原因,包括用户操作、软件设置、文件共享等因素,并结合实际案例和官方指南,提供详细解决方案。文章内容专业实用,旨在帮助用户彻底理解并控制文档修订显示,提升工作效率。
2025-10-08 17:43:24

热门推荐
资讯中心: